Size and Shape Offer Versatile Options
Crystal confetti comes in a spectrum of sizes, from ultra-fine grains of sand to palm-sized chunks. The most common sizes are:
- Fine (1-3mm)
- Medium (3-6mm)
- Large(6-10mm)
Smaller pieces work beautifully sprinkled on tables, poured into clear vases with candles, or tossed gently as a person walks by. Medium crystal confetti makes more of a visible impact when thrown in the air. It's also well-suited for accenting cakes and dessert tables.
Large crystal confetti pieces create show-stopping displays when combined creatively with floral arrangements.Their chunky facets catch and reflect even more surrounding light. Designers also use large crystal confetti in centerpieces and backdrops to delightful effect.

Sprinkled on Dining Tables
A dusting of fine crystal confetti elevates place settings into something dazzling. Alternate colors from setting to setting or choose one tone as an accent. Groupings of tall taper candles interspersed with low floral arrangements sparkle even more next to the glittering sprinkles.
For bonus glam, use confetti to encrust tablecloths. Apply a layer of decoupage or spray adhesive onto table runners and cloth panels. Then cover evenly with a fine coating of small confetti pieces. Allow to dry fully before shaking off any excess pieces. The result: showstopping crystal-crusted linens.
Tossed with Flower Petals
Blend crystal confetti with fresh floral petals for a tactile tossing combo that delights multiple senses. The soft petals and hard facets create interesting contrasts of texture. The mix also layers beautifully drifting down stairs and walkways or gathered loosely on tables.
Some popular pairings include roses with red or pink confetti, peach roses with clear confetti, and daisies with multi-colored mixes. Mini carnations also look whimsical combined with opaque white or iridescent pieces. Let your bouquet style and decor guide the pairing options.
Heaped in Vases and Bowls
Piled high or just lightly sprinkled, crystal confetti catches the light beautifully when housed in clear glass containers. Group a series of bud vases, cylinder vases, and bowls down long tables or buffets. Fill them with varying heights of confetti in coordinating colors to create an eye-catching confetti garden focal point.
For single dramatic arrangements, use large chunky pieces as the base layer topped with submerged flowers or floated candles. The refractive confetti magnifies the candlelight while the facets play off the soft flower petals.

Consider Volume Discounts
Because a little crystal confetti goes a long way visually, most packs only contain a few teaspoons’ worth. While convenient for small home parties, larger events require bulk buys to make the volumes needed for tossing, sprinklingtables, and decorating.
Many online stores offer tiered pricing at 5-, 10-, 25-, and 50-pound increments with the per-pound cost dropping significantly with each volume level. Couples or hosts planning big weddings and celebrations would be wise to buy in bulk direct from manufacturers or wholesalers.
When estimating needs, allow for extra to use through the honeymoon exit, post-ceremony family photos, decorating guestbooks and favors, as well as sprinkling reception tables. For a 100-person guest list, 25 pounds of confetti is a good starting target.
Mind the Details
When comparing crystal confetti options in online stores, pay attention to product details like:
- Materials - Most machine-cut confetti consists of quartz, crystal, or precision glass. Each creates a different look, shine, and texture.
- Coatings - Some pieces come lacquered with metallic paints which can rub off over time or stain fabric. Stay away from these if the goal is an authentic crystal look.
- Shape - Classic circles and squares are always available but look out for fun hearts, stars, and custom shapes too!
- Wearable - Make sure any shapes or coatings are non-toxic and skin safe if used in tossing or touching the body in any creative way.
